It is given that ABCD is a parallelogram, so AB || DC by the definition of parallelogram. So, ∠1 ≅ ∠2 by the alternate interior angles theorem. It is also given that DC bisects ∠BDE, so ∠2 ≅ ∠3 by the definition of angle bisector. Therefore, ∠1 ≅ ∠3 by the transitive property of congruence (in which ∠1 ≅ ∠2, ∠2 ≅ ∠3, ∴ ∠1 ≅ ∠3 by transitive property of congruence)
